It is very similar to solving an equation. You can add or subtract the same term from both sides. In addition, you can multiply or divide both sides by the same thing. A couple of things to note, though, if you multiply or divide both sides by a negative number, the inequality must be flipped [greater than (>) becomes less than (<) and < would become >]. The same is true if you take the reciprocal of both sides.
